SMALL GOBLET WITH A SILVER MOUNT

Germany, ca. 1860.
The walls, in part pierced. Carved ivory featuring a Bacchanalian dance with a dog. Silver mount and baluster shaft, on a round foot, with chased decoration featuring fruits, shells and palmettes. Indistinctly marked.
H 18 cm.
This object contains material of endangered species and is subject to certain trade restrictions. Prospective buyers should familiarize themselves with relevant customs regulations prior to bidding if they intend to import it into another country.


Small hole in the foot.
